Properly adjusted factory fog lights are rarely an issue. it's when people modify their lights or add driving lights which are made for off-road use. (It even says so on the box!)Also, trucks and SUVs suspension are set up so front of the vehicle is slightly angled downward so the front lights dip down just a bit as well. However, when the back of the vehicle is heavily loaded or when pulling a trailer, this can elevate the lights towards oncoming drivers. Additionally, there are kits that you can buy which levels the front of trucks so that it's pointing straight forward to oncoming traffic. This is supposed to make it better if you read 4x4 magazines.

Of course a responsible truck/SUV driver could readjust their lights if they modify the vehicle or add a weight distribution kit to remedy this issue. But what fun is that?
